Clearer picture of the Murray-Darling's future

Friday, 29 February, 2008

The latest issue of ECOS reports on a massive research effort to accurately map the Murray-Darling Basin's surface water and groundwater resources.

The research is providing policy makers and planners with a sound basis for making decisions about future water allocations for agriculture, the environment and the wider community.

Through the CSIRO-led Murray-Darling Basin Sustainable Yields (MDBSY) project, researchers have developed a hydrological 'supermodel' of Basin water resources by linking 40 separate computer models and a comprehensive dataset representing surface and groundwater flows and extractions.

The integrated model, which also takes into account connections between groundwater and surface flows, will give managers a clearer picture of how future water availability will affect agriculture, forestry, urban supplies and the environment, and allow them to assess different management approaches under various climate scenarios.
